#4b3771 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4b3771 is composed of 29.4% red, 21.6% green and 44.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.6% cyan, 51.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 260.7 degrees, a saturation of 34.5% and a lightness of 32.9%. #4b3771 color hex could be obtained by blending #966ee2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#4b3771 color description : Very dark desaturated violet.

#4b3771 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#4b3771 has RGB values of R:75, G:55, B:113 and CMYK values of C:0.34, M:0.51, Y:0,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 4929393.

Hex triplet 4b3771 #4b3771
RGB Decimal 75, 55, 113 rgb(75,55,113)
RGB Percent 29.4, 21.6, 44.3 rgb(29.4%,21.6%,44.3%)
CMYK 34, 51, 0, 56
HSL 260.7°, 34.5, 32.9 hsl(260.7,34.5%,32.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 260.7°, 51.3, 44.3
Web Safe 333366 #333366
CIE-LAB 27.901, 22.803, -30.475
XYZ 7.248, 5.42, 16.286
xyY 0.25, 0.187, 5.42
CIE-LCH 27.901, 38.061, 306.805
CIE-LUV 27.901, 4.767, -41.102
Hunter-Lab 23.282, 14.826, -25.177
Binary 01001011, 00110111, 01110001

Shades and Tints of #4b3771

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050407 is the darkest color, while #faf9f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#4b3771

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#535157 is the less saturated color, while #3b03a5 is the most saturated one.
